Peking Duck-Inspired Burrito | Tasty

Yields 12 burritos

Ingredients:

4 duck breasts
1 Tbsp. of oil
1/4 tsp of salt
2 cloves of garlic
1 tsp of soy sauce
1 tsp of rice wine
1 tsp of five-spice powder
another 1 Tbsp. of oil
cooked rice
cucumbers
scallions
hoisin sauce
flour tortillas

Directions:

Rub oil, salt, garlic, soy sauce, rice wine and five-spice powder into the duck breasts. Marinate for 30 minutes.

Add 1 Tbsp. of oil to a hot skillet over medium heat. Add the duck breasts skin side down, cook until the skin is browned and crispy (can take up to 8-10 minutes, depending on your heat). Flip the duck so skin side is up. Place the skillet under the broiler for 5 minutes to further crisp the skin. Be careful not to burn the skin. Remove from oven and let it rest for 5 minutes before slicing.
